  • Abstract
    Sendust alloy (Fe-Si-Al) flaky particles were used as microwave absorbing material because of its excellent soft magnetic properties such as high saturation magnetization, high permeability, low magnetocrystalline anisotropy, and nearly zero magnetostriction. The structure of FeSiAl alloy is similar to that of FeAl alloy; O. Ikeda etc. studied the transformation among A2, B2 and DO3 structures. The electromagnetic and microwave absorption properties of the composites employing FeSiAl alloy powders with different phase structure, as shown in Figure 1, were investigated. The magnetic moment of the different phase structure were calculate by the First-principles calculation. The results showed that the phase structure had significant influence on the saturation magnetization (Ms).
